Our hens are preferring to roost on top of the coop, rather than in it. It is irritating, because they get there before ready to put them away, and they poop on the top, making a big mess. It's not that we mind grabbing them up and put them into the coop, we just want them to go there first, so all we have to do is shut the door.

What can we put on top that will encourage them not to sit up there?

My hens do the same thing! They want to roost as high as they can. Maybe put some roosting bars in their coop? I haven't tried this yet but I hear you can put wire mesh or metal sheets on the top of the coop so the hens don't roost there. Hope it helps!
 
How many chickens do you have, and how big (in feet by feet) is that coop? It could be that it's too crowded and/or stuffy for them to be comfortable.
We have three adult hens. They free range all day in the backyard, the coop is just for sleeping. The coop is about 3 x 4, with two roosting rods, and plenty of air blows through.
